
He Plenary session of Palma City Hall approved this Thursday a Vox motion, supported by the PP, which declares the President of the Government, Pedro Sánchez, ‘persona non grata’ and demands his resignation and the calling of general elections, in a text which describes him as a “despicable character”.
The motion cites two previous: that of the Municipal Council of Pontevedra in 2016, when the municipal council, with a progressive majority, declared former president Mariano Rajoy “persona non grata” for the paper factory located at the foot of the estuary, and for that of the municipality of Albacete last month, with the support of Vox and PP, he did the same with Sánchez.
Vox spokesperson Fulgencio Coll described the president of the government as “a 21st century autocrat“which is “bogged down by corruption.” Coll criticized the fact that Sánchez had “given everything to his separatist partners to continue one more day in Moncloa.”“It’s time to kick this character out of government.”supported the spokesperson for Vox, who insulted this “setting of sewers, brothels, harassers and bites”.
From the PP, councilor Llorenç Bauzá declared that “corruption cannot be normalized” and that, with a new electoral appointment, Spanish society “must turn the page” on this subject “succession of scandals“that affect Sánchez, his government and his party. Podemos abstained and failed to include in the text an amendment for the Palma plenary to publicly condemn “the genocide” of the Palestinian people perpetrated by the State of Israel and its president, Benjamin Netanyahu.
Més per Palma and the PSOE voted against. The spokesperson for the sovereignists, Neus Truyol, indicated that Vox’s goal with its proposal is none other than “remove the tension drums”. Finally, the socialist spokesperson, Francisco Ducrós, argued that this motion is “unworthy“e”illegal» and regretted that the PP had “assumed” the discourse of the “ultra-right”.
Ducros has recalled the numerous cases of corruption that affected the Balearic PP in previous legislatures and added that even the party’s president, Alberto Núñez Feijóo, “went on vacation on a drug trafficker’s boat.”
